Airfield electrical
Airfield electrical is its own language — constant-current regulators, series lighting circuits, elevated and in-pavement fixtures, guidance signs, and the vault that feeds them. We design and review those systems so they can be built, tested, and accepted under FAA criteria and the airport owner's standards.
- Runway, taxiway, and apron lighting
- Series circuits, CCRs, and airfield vaults
- Guidance signs, NAVAID power, and existing-system upgrades

Solar photovoltaic
Photovoltaic work covers array layout, inverter selection, interconnection, and the electrical drawings required for permitting. We treat solar as an electrical system, not a product brochure.
- Rooftop and site-mounted arrays
- Interconnection and protection
- Industrial, commercial, and residential clients

Electrical estimating & project management
We estimate electrical construction and then run the work. That includes quantity takeoffs, bid packages, buyout, scheduling, field coordination, change pricing, and the monthly paper that keeps an owner and a contractor aligned. Our estimators have been awarded over $200,000,000 worth of work from Miramar, Florida. The same office that prices the job can manage it.
- Electrical takeoffs, bids, and change pricing
- Project management, scheduling, and field coordination
- Submittals, as-builts, and pay requisitions
